w <br /> WASTE MANAGEMENT WASTE MANAGEMENT ` J <br /> WASTE ACCEPTANCE POLICY <br /> CHECKLIST-Pharmaceutical <br /> For all items listed below and for any Pharmaceutical or Hazardous Waste <br /> Service the following must occur prior to servicing: <br /> -;Waste Profiled-All Pharmaceuticals must be Profiled and Listed <br /> -Packaging Understanding- Customer must understand Packaging Requirements <br /> -If segregating Hazardous/Dangerous Waste from Non-Hazardous/State Only <br /> Dangerous -Customer must have proper staff training to assure proper <br /> segregation <br /> ACCEPTED WASTE: <br /> Non-Hazardous/State Only Dangerous <br /> ✓ Non Hazardous, Non RCRA, and Non Characteristic Wastes <br /> ✓ Items Designated as `State Only' (Washington) Dangerous Wastes <br /> ✓ State Only Dangerous/Non RCRA/Non Hazardous Pharmaceutical Waste in Pill, Vial, Liquid, or Powder format (all liquid <br /> and powder items must be contained in secondary container) <br /> Hazardous/RCRA/Universal/Dangerous <br /> ✓ After Profiling, waste must be segregated appropriately <br /> ✓ Some wastes may not be compatible and require its own container <br /> ✓ Separate Manifesting and Generator Requirements may be applicable <br /> ✓ Included Listed Wastes (P or U listed), and Compounds or Chemicals Listed within the Resource <br /> Conservation and Recovery Act (RCRA) or State/Local Regulations deemed `Toxic', `Dangerous', <br /> `Flammable', `Reactive', `Corrosive', `Ignitable', `Universal', or other Hazardous/Dangerous Waste <br /> Designation or Characteristic. <br /> Controlled/Scheduled Drugs Needing `Dive- <br /> ✓ Any Controlled Substances must be rendered inert/diverted through one of the following Methods <br /> • RX Destroyer <br /> • Cactus Sink <br /> • Deterra <br /> ✓ If Drug is originally `Hazardous' Disposal Product (Bottle/Filter/Bag) must be disposed of through Hazardous/RCRA <br /> Process <br /> ✓ If Drug is Non Hazardous (Most are Non Hazardous)- Item may be sent out as Non Hazardous Pharmaceutical Waste or <br /> CESQG (If qualified). <br /> CESQG (Conditionally Exempt Small Quantity Generator)-(white bucket <br /> program) <br /> Waste Generator must NOT generate more than 2.2 lbs of Acute Toxic or Acute Hazardous <br /> Waste (P-Listed) and never generate more than 220 lbs of Hazardous/Dangerous Waste in <br /> any one month. <br /> Waste Generator must notify Waste Management immediately if their Generator Status <br /> Changes <br /> ✓ Pharmaceutical Waste / Samples -including Pills, Vials, Liquid Waste (Liquids must be contained), and <br /> Powders (Powders must be contained) <br /> ✓ Only Compatible Waste Streams in same container <br /> x REMINDER <br /> Pharmaceutical Waste- Pharmaceutical Waste is NOT ACCEPTED in medical waste containers. <br />
